remarkable

US/rɪˈmɑːrkəbl/
UK/rɪˈmɑːkəbl/

adj. 异常的,引人注目的,; 卓越的; 显著的; 非凡的,非常(好)的

remarkable柯林斯释义

ADJ-GRADED不同寻常的;非凡的;引人注目的

Someone or something that is remarkable is unusual or special in a way that makes people notice them and be surprised or impressed.

  • He was a remarkable man...

    他是个不同寻常的人。

  • It was a remarkable achievement...

    那是一项非凡的成就。

remarkable同义词辨析

outstanding, noticeable, remarkable, conspicuous, striking

这些形容词均有"显著的,引人注意的"之意。

  • outstanding : 通常指与同行或同类的人相比显得优秀或杰出,或具有他人或别的事物所没有的特征。
  • noticeable : 指所描绘的事物引人注意。
  • remarkable : 通常指因有与众不同的特点或优越性而引起人们注意或称道。
  • conspicuous : 通常指因成绩卓著,而引人注意,或指因外观奇特、花哨或言行举止不合常规而令人注意。
  • striking : 侧重能给观察者产生强烈而深刻印象。

remarkable场景例句

The skill with which Mr. Smith faceted the diamond is remarkable.

史密斯先生在钻石上雕刻小平面的精湛技巧真是了不起.

She has made remarkable headway in her writing skills.

她在写作技巧方面有了长足进步.

A remarkable work should be enjoyed together and doubts analysed in company.

奇文共欣赏,疑义相与析.

The boy is remarkable for precocity.

这孩子早熟得惊人.

Journalists have exercised remarkable restraint in not reporting all the sordid details of the case.

记者对该案件的报道显示出异乎寻常的克制,没有报道所有肮脏的细节.
